|
|
3604df |
From 1755a9d3da61860aa8bbe0137d572a51981e1d68 Mon Sep 17 00:00:00 2001
|
|
|
3604df |
From: Atin Mukherjee <amukherj@redhat.com>
|
|
|
3604df |
Date: Mon, 1 Aug 2016 11:56:27 +0530
|
|
|
3604df |
Subject: [PATCH 35/86] events: move conditional macro check USE_EVENTS inside gf_events
|
|
|
3604df |
|
|
|
3604df |
> Reviewed-on: http://review.gluster.org/15054
|
|
|
3604df |
> Smoke: Gluster Build System <jenkins@build.gluster.org>
|
|
|
3604df |
> CentOS-regression: Gluster Build System <jenkins@build.gluster.org>
|
|
|
3604df |
> NetBSD-regression: NetBSD Build System <jenkins@build.gluster.org>
|
|
|
3604df |
> Reviewed-by: Kotresh HR <khiremat@redhat.com>
|
|
|
3604df |
> Reviewed-by: Aravinda VK <avishwan@redhat.com>
|
|
|
3604df |
|
|
|
3604df |
Change-Id: I88279b11b648e676a4544bbb55c7466fbc55ffa7
|
|
|
3604df |
BUG: 1351589
|
|
|
3604df |
Signed-off-by: Atin Mukherjee <amukherj@redhat.com>
|
|
|
3604df |
Reviewed-on: https://code.engineering.redhat.com/gerrit/84741
|
|
|
3604df |
Tested-by: Aravinda Vishwanathapura Krishna Murthy <avishwan@redhat.com>
|
|
|
3604df |
Reviewed-by: Milind Changire <mchangir@redhat.com>
|
|
|
3604df |
---
|
|
|
3604df |
cli/src/cli-cmd-peer.c | 4 ----
|
|
|
3604df |
cli/src/cli-cmd-volume.c | 8 --------
|
|
|
3604df |
libglusterfs/src/events.c | 4 +++-
|
|
|
3604df |
3 files changed, 3 insertions(+), 13 deletions(-)
|
|
|
3604df |
|
|
|
3604df |
diff --git a/cli/src/cli-cmd-peer.c b/cli/src/cli-cmd-peer.c
|
|
|
3604df |
index 36c328a..fc72075 100644
|
|
|
3604df |
--- a/cli/src/cli-cmd-peer.c
|
|
|
3604df |
+++ b/cli/src/cli-cmd-peer.c
|
|
|
3604df |
@@ -90,11 +90,9 @@ out:
|
|
|
3604df |
|
|
|
3604df |
CLI_STACK_DESTROY (frame);
|
|
|
3604df |
|
|
|
3604df |
-#if (USE_EVENTS)
|
|
|
3604df |
if (ret == 0) {
|
|
|
3604df |
gf_event (EVENT_PEER_ATTACH, "host=%s", (char *)words[2]);
|
|
|
3604df |
}
|
|
|
3604df |
-#endif
|
|
|
3604df |
|
|
|
3604df |
return ret;
|
|
|
3604df |
}
|
|
|
3604df |
@@ -166,11 +164,9 @@ out:
|
|
|
3604df |
|
|
|
3604df |
CLI_STACK_DESTROY (frame);
|
|
|
3604df |
|
|
|
3604df |
-#if (USE_EVENTS)
|
|
|
3604df |
if (ret == 0) {
|
|
|
3604df |
gf_event (EVENT_PEER_DETACH, "host=%s", (char *)words[2]);
|
|
|
3604df |
}
|
|
|
3604df |
-#endif
|
|
|
3604df |
|
|
|
3604df |
return ret;
|
|
|
3604df |
}
|
|
|
3604df |
diff --git a/cli/src/cli-cmd-volume.c b/cli/src/cli-cmd-volume.c
|
|
|
3604df |
index 7e53514..740a867 100644
|
|
|
3604df |
--- a/cli/src/cli-cmd-volume.c
|
|
|
3604df |
+++ b/cli/src/cli-cmd-volume.c
|
|
|
3604df |
@@ -243,11 +243,9 @@ out:
|
|
|
3604df |
}
|
|
|
3604df |
|
|
|
3604df |
CLI_STACK_DESTROY (frame);
|
|
|
3604df |
-#if (USE_EVENTS)
|
|
|
3604df |
if (ret == 0) {
|
|
|
3604df |
gf_event (EVENT_VOLUME_CREATE, "name=%s", (char *)words[2]);
|
|
|
3604df |
}
|
|
|
3604df |
-#endif
|
|
|
3604df |
return ret;
|
|
|
3604df |
}
|
|
|
3604df |
|
|
|
3604df |
@@ -322,11 +320,9 @@ out:
|
|
|
3604df |
|
|
|
3604df |
CLI_STACK_DESTROY (frame);
|
|
|
3604df |
|
|
|
3604df |
-#if (USE_EVENTS)
|
|
|
3604df |
if (ret == 0) {
|
|
|
3604df |
gf_event (EVENT_VOLUME_DELETE, "name=%s", (char *)words[2]);
|
|
|
3604df |
}
|
|
|
3604df |
-#endif
|
|
|
3604df |
|
|
|
3604df |
return ret;
|
|
|
3604df |
}
|
|
|
3604df |
@@ -402,11 +398,9 @@ out:
|
|
|
3604df |
|
|
|
3604df |
CLI_STACK_DESTROY (frame);
|
|
|
3604df |
|
|
|
3604df |
-#if (USE_EVENTS)
|
|
|
3604df |
if (ret == 0) {
|
|
|
3604df |
gf_event (EVENT_VOLUME_START, "name=%s", (char *)words[2]);
|
|
|
3604df |
}
|
|
|
3604df |
-#endif
|
|
|
3604df |
|
|
|
3604df |
return ret;
|
|
|
3604df |
}
|
|
|
3604df |
@@ -540,11 +534,9 @@ out:
|
|
|
3604df |
|
|
|
3604df |
CLI_STACK_DESTROY (frame);
|
|
|
3604df |
|
|
|
3604df |
-#if (USE_EVENTS)
|
|
|
3604df |
if (ret == 0) {
|
|
|
3604df |
gf_event (EVENT_VOLUME_STOP, "name=%s", (char *)words[2]);
|
|
|
3604df |
}
|
|
|
3604df |
-#endif
|
|
|
3604df |
|
|
|
3604df |
return ret;
|
|
|
3604df |
}
|
|
|
3604df |
diff --git a/libglusterfs/src/events.c b/libglusterfs/src/events.c
|
|
|
3604df |
index 9d78187..2df8c29 100644
|
|
|
3604df |
--- a/libglusterfs/src/events.c
|
|
|
3604df |
+++ b/libglusterfs/src/events.c
|
|
|
3604df |
@@ -23,12 +23,13 @@
|
|
|
3604df |
int
|
|
|
3604df |
gf_event (int event, char *fmt, ...)
|
|
|
3604df |
{
|
|
|
3604df |
+ int ret = 0;
|
|
|
3604df |
+#if (USE_EVENTS)
|
|
|
3604df |
int sock = -1;
|
|
|
3604df |
char eventstr[EVENTS_MSG_MAX] = "";
|
|
|
3604df |
struct sockaddr_un server;
|
|
|
3604df |
va_list arguments;
|
|
|
3604df |
char *msg = NULL;
|
|
|
3604df |
- int ret = 0;
|
|
|
3604df |
size_t eventstr_size = 0;
|
|
|
3604df |
|
|
|
3604df |
if (event < 0 || event >= EVENT_LAST) {
|
|
|
3604df |
@@ -79,5 +80,6 @@ gf_event (int event, char *fmt, ...)
|
|
|
3604df |
out:
|
|
|
3604df |
sys_close(sock);
|
|
|
3604df |
GF_FREE(msg);
|
|
|
3604df |
+#endif
|
|
|
3604df |
return ret;
|
|
|
3604df |
}
|
|
|
3604df |
--
|
|
|
3604df |
1.7.1
|
|
|
3604df |
|